On 7/29/26 20:48, Melody Wang wrote:
> The Alternate Injection feature is a method to protect an AMD
> confidential computing guest from malicious injection attacks. It allows
> the guest to control the interrupt injection.
>
> When this feature is enabled, interrupts are injected with the help of
> an agent called a Secure VM Service Module (SVSM) which executes in the
> security realm of the guest and uses Restricted Injection as the sole
> method to receive interrupts from the hypervisor.
>
> Add support for Alternate Injection enablement.

But you haven't added any support for it here. You've added a Kconfig
option (do we really need it?) that is unused and renamed the ALT_INJ bit
to ALTERNATE_INJ, which introduces a lot of churn.

I don't think the rename is needed, but if you really want to do it then
it should be a patch on its own.

And only introduce the Kconfig option when you're going to actually use it.
